A.C. Peterson
A.C. Peterson is a talented actor celebrated for his contributions to film and television, with a career spanning several decades. He gained notable recognition for his role in the gritty crime drama "Narc," released in 2002, where his performance helped to underscore the film's intense narrative. In 2000, he showcased his versatility in the action-comedy "Shanghai Noon," alongside prominent stars, which added a lighthearted touch to his filmography. Further cementing his position in the industry, Peterson appeared in the 2007 thriller "Shooter," where he displayed his ability to navigate complex roles in high-stakes scenarios.
